
Tyler Colp of SideQuesting.com writes: "What I liked most from my time with Risen 2 was its determination to take my hand with its thick, grubby hand and introduce me to the brute life of a pirate with the clinking of beer mugs filling the background. From the rhythmic sword fights to the blurry drinking contests, I felt like I threw my kind heart overboard. The oath spreads to the characters, some sly and distrustful and others struggling to keep balance and participate in a conversation simultaneously."
